My time at Sir Isaac has been unforgettable. The incredible team of kind and supportive staff and students and the unique school structure has enabled me to pursue dreams I once wouldn’t have thought possible for myself. From my first few weeks in year 12, I was encouraged to get stuck into activities and electives that interested me, and this really helped me in achieving goals for my future.

There has been an abundance of experiences at SIN which helped me explore my various scientific interests, from trips to the Quadrum Research Institute to learn about careers in microbiological research, to a day with Operating Department Practitioners at the NNUH, and of course, who could forget dissecting chicken wings with Mrs Jarrold in Med Soc. I have never been afraid to ask questions at Sir Isaac. Whether it's in lessons, in break times, or by email, the teachers are always happy to help. The structure of learning at SIN was incredibly useful to foster a rounded understanding of subject content which ensured my revision for A-levels was as painless and stress-free as possible. ‘Feed-forwards’ helped me gain familiarity with key concepts before the lesson, well-structured, interactive lessons enabled me to understand, and homework and regular topic tests ensured active recall which put content into my long-term memory. Going to medical school at my dream university is exciting beyond words, and whilst I’m itching to start, I know I will miss Sir Isaac hugely. I have no doubt, however, the lessons I learned about myself there will prove invaluable to my future as a doctor.
